  3. In the versions of this ballad of Reynard that are most commonly sung and recorded today, Reynardine is a werefox who attracts beautiful women to him so that he can take them away to his castle. What fate meets them there is usually left ambiguous. This interpretation of the ballad is modern and is primarily based upon versions composed by A. L. Lloyd in the 1950s and 1960s.
